Increased human herpesvirus-8 neutralizing response during remission from Kaposi's sarcoma

Summary
Neutralizing antibodies targeting human herpesvirus-8 (HHV-8) glycoproteins increase with Kaposi
Area of Science:
- Virology
- Immunology
- Oncology
Background:
- Human herpesvirus-8 (HHV-8) is an oncogenic virus linked to Kaposi's sarcoma (KS).
- KS prevalence is significantly higher in individuals with human immunodeficiency virus-1 (HIV-1) co-infection.
- Neutralizing antibodies against HHV-8 lytic surface glycoproteins, like gpK8.1 and gHgL, are present in infected individuals.
Purpose of the Study:
- To investigate the relationship between HHV-8 antibody levels, neutralizing capacity, and KS disease status.
- To identify specific viral glycoproteins targeted by neutralizing antibodies.
- To explore the potential role of neutralizing antibodies in KS remission.
Main Methods:
- Tested 58 HHV-8-positive serum samples for gpK8.1- and gHgL-binding antibodies and in vitro HHV-8-neutralizing capacity.
- Categorized samples based on disease status: asymptomatic infection, active KS, and KS remission.
- Compared antibody levels and neutralizing capacity across disease groups and analyzed correlations.
Main Results:
- Neutralizing capacity increased with KS remission.
- Antibodies targeting gpK8.1, but not gHgL, were elevated during active disease and remission.
- Antibody levels targeting gHgL correlated with serum neutralizing response in SLK cells.
Conclusions:
- HHV-8 glycoproteins, particularly gHgL, are targets for neutralizing antibodies.
- Recovery from KS is associated with enhanced neutralizing capacity.
- Neutralizing antibodies may play a role in the resolution of Kaposi's sarcoma.
